Psychology 160A - Introduction to Cognitive Neuroscience

Institution:
University of California-Irvine
Subject:
Description:
Introduction to the neural basis of human perceptual, motor, and cognitive abilities. Topics include sensory perception, motor control, memory, language, attention, emotion, frontal lobe function, functional brain imaging, and neuropsychological disorders. Prerequisite: Psychology 7A or 9A, B, or Psychology and Social Behavior P9 or P11A, B, or Biological Sciences 35, or equivalent, or consent of instructor. Same as Psychology and Social Behavior P192L.
